Why Does the Manufacturing Process Matter for Crusher Wear Parts?
The process starts with uniform tungsten carbide and cobalt powder preparation, ball milling, pressing into green compacts, and vacuum sintering at high temperatures to achieve superior hardness and density. How Does Vacuum Sintering Ensure Crusher Part Durability?
Vacuum sintering at high temperatures bonds WC particles with cobalt for high density, hardness, and wear resistance vital for VSI crusher wear parts. What Role Does HIP Play in Premium Crusher Wear Parts?
HIP applies uniform high pressure post-sintering to eliminate internal voids, boosting toughness for HPGR carbide studs in high-pressure grinding. Rettek integrates this for zero-porosity parts with extended service life in corrosive crusher environments, outperforming standard sintering.
